Playwright Sky Gilbert takes a real-life literary hoax to expound on fact and fiction, truth, lies and gender identity in his latest play Will The Real J.T. LeRoy Please Stand Up?

Torture and suffering also get repeated mention in this overlong two-act play. Both acts could have been considerably reduced for the audience by a much trimmer script and a better focus on where it's going.

First the backstory: In 1999, an author masquerading as an HIV-positive transsexual named J.T. LeRoy wrote a couple of successful books that were highly praised by Hollywood stars such as Winona Ryder, Susan Sarandon and Tatum O'Neal.
